About

Yi‐Chien Lee is a scholar working on Epidemiology, Infectious Diseases and Molecular Biology. According to data from OpenAlex, Yi‐Chien Lee has authored 60 papers receiving a total of 901 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Epidemiology, 16 papers in Infectious Diseases and 12 papers in Molecular Biology. Recurrent topics in Yi‐Chien Lee's work include Antibiotic Resistance in Bacteria (5 papers), HIV Research and Treatment (5 papers) and Urinary Tract Infections Management (4 papers). Yi‐Chien Lee is often cited by papers focused on Antibiotic Resistance in Bacteria (5 papers), HIV Research and Treatment (5 papers) and Urinary Tract Infections Management (4 papers). Yi‐Chien Lee collaborates with scholars based in Taiwan, United States and Poland. Yi‐Chien Lee's co-authors include Jann‐Tay Wang, Hsin‐Yun Sun, Yee‐Chun Chen, Olga Rodriguez, Aparna Kaja, Matthew H. Wilson, Lauren E. Woodard, Chien‐Ching Hung, Chih‐Yen Hsiao and Shan‐Chwen Chang and has published in prestigious journals such as Nucleic Acids Research, Journal of Neuroscience and Blood.
